Abstract

The present study carries out a critical analysis of the literature on autism and its psychiatric comorbidities, focusing on a systematic review of existing research. Based on an extensive review of scientific articles, theses and relevant studies, this literature review aims to deepen the understanding of the complex interactions between autism and associated psychiatric disorders. By exploring the available evidence, we highlight the need for a critical approach to understanding the coexistence of autism with psychiatric conditions such as anxiety, depression and obsessive-compulsive disorder. The systematic review offers a synthesis of the most recent findings, addressing not only the diagnostic challenges, but also the clinical and therapeutic impacts of these comorbidities. Furthermore, this review emphasizes the importance of holistic intervention strategies, considering both the specific aspects of autism and the needs associated with psychiatric disorders. The study highlights gaps in the existing literature, pointing to areas in need of future research to improve understanding and clinical management of these complex conditions. In summary, the systematic review offers a significant contribution to the field, providing a critical and comprehensive overview of the relationships between autism and psychiatric comorbidities, shedding light on clinical challenges, recent advances, and promising directions for future research. critical to understanding not only the diagnostic aspects, but also the clinical and therapeutic impacts of psychiatric comorbidities in the context of autism. The study addresses the nuances in clinical manifestations, recognizing that the presence of disorders such as anxiety, depression and obsessive-compulsive disorder can significantly influence the trajectory and quality of life of individuals on the autism spectrum.
